McNamee says scoreline irrelevant but Derry result vital

Derry City SupportDerry City took a firm grip of their Europa League First Round Qualifier with Aberystwith Town at the Brandywell on Thursday Night.
The Candystrips were convincing 4-0 winners with the goals coming from Patrick McEleney (15th), a penalty from Rory Patterson (25th), Mark Timlin (47) and Bary McNamee (86).
The visiting Welsh side played almost an hour with ten men after their keeper took down Patterson which resulted in the penalty.
Next for Derry is Athlone in the league on Sunday with the Europa second leg next Thursday, 10 July in Wales.
If Derry progress they will face FC Shakhtyor Soligorsk of Belarus in the second round of the qualifiers.
Ramelton’s Barry McNamee said getting a result at home in the first leg was vital.
